This paper shares data collected over five years from more than 10 MBR facilities in North America, Europe and Australia to offer a benchmark of the long term ability of full scale MBR installations to provide high levels of microbial removal. The facilities that were sampled all used ZeeWeed UF membranes, selected to include varying membrane ages, hydraulic capacity and geographical location. Over 2,700 data points were collected for total coliforms, fecal coliforms, and E. coli bacteria in both the raw wastewater and MBR permeate to provide an aggregate view of MBR disinfection efficacy.
